Uncover the why, what, and how of research-informed reading instruction Fifty award-winning literacy educators contribute more than thirty-five "engagements"--student-focused, classroom-tested instructional and assessment actions--to strengthen the reader in every child, while reinforcing one essential fact: reading is about constructing meaning. The book is organized in a four-part framework: Knowing Reading, Knowing Readers, Engaging Readers, and Knowing the Language to Use. Each engagement includes:

  • A brief introduction
  • Why?--Benefits of the engagement
  • Who?--Students that would benefit most from the engagement
  • How?--Materials and instructions for effective implementation
  • Closure/Stepping Back--Concluding the engagement
  • How's It Going? Informal Assessment
  • Sources for more information
With helpful tips, photos, callouts for additional stories and videos found at scholastic.com/ReadingRevealedResources, an appendix of forms, and lists of professional titles and children's literature, Reading Revealed offers indispensable support for helping students approach reading strategically and joyfully.
